As most of you already know I am heading back to Africa on Aug 29th for a year to volunteer with Hands At Work. I an amazing organization that works in the most vulnerable communities across sub-Saharan Africa where HIV/AIDS, poverty and numbers of orphans are highest and support structures are very low. They help the local church in those communities to effectively care for the orphaned and vulnerable. There ministry is to all those in need, regardless of race, class or religion.
